Blizzard has rolled out a much-needed Diablo 4 hotfix that solves two of the biggest issues in its demon-blasting RPG. The new update for Diablo 4 Season 9 addresses missing Nightmare Sigils, a problem that was proving a serious roadblock for anyone trying to grind through the endgame, and also improves the payout of the newly introduced Horadric Strongrooms. If you've been finding yourself frustrated by constant progression walls, the experience should now feel much smoother.

The new Diablo 4 season gives Nightmare Dungeons the long-awaited upgrade they've needed, introducing changes that will persist beyond the Sins of the Horadrim cycle. They're the kind of core upgrades Blizzard needs to deliver if it wants Diablo 4 to hold its spot among our best RPGs amid challenges from the likes of Path of Exile 2 and Last Epoch. However, if you've been playing you'll have noticed that the Nightmare Sigils used to enter the endgame dungeons are strangely absent, thanks to an unintended issue that Blizzard has now resolved.

As shown in the video above from Diablo YouTuber Max, known as 'Wudijo,' Nightmare Sigils have not been dropping upon completion of a Nightmare Dungeon as expected. This guaranteed reward has been part of Diablo 4 for several seasons, ensuring that you'll always have the ability to go from dungeon to dungeon with minimal interruption to your blasting. With that certainty removed, the best option was to grind Helltides for the Sigil Dust needed to craft them, creating an awkward impediment to the thing you actually want to be doing.

Thankfully, it's no more. The Diablo 4 patch notes for Blizzard's latest hotfix confirm that it has "Fixed an issue where Nightmare Dungeon Sigils were not awarded when completing a Nightmare Dungeon." The update also restores one of the other remarkably rare resources; the drop rate of Arcana, used to craft the seasonal Horadric Spells, has been "significantly increased" among the Horadric Strongroom rewards, which should make experimenting with and optimizing your best Diablo 4 builds a lot easier.

Diablo 4 patch 2.3.0 hotfix 2 is live now. This follows an earlier hotfix that also increased the drop rate of Horadric Phials, and you can check the full patch notes courtesy of Blizzard.
